#2ad878 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ad878 is composed of 16.5% red, 84.7%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 146.9 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 50.6%. #2ad878 color hex could be obtained by blending #54fff0 with #00b100.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2ad878 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ad878 has RGB values of R:42, G:216,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 2807928.

Shades and Tints of #2ad878
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ad878
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788a80 is the less saturated color, while #03ff74 is the most saturated one.
